Table of Top 10 Wildlife Escapes of India

National Park/SanctuaryStateFamous ForBest Time to Visit
Jim Corbett National ParkUttarakhandBengal Tigers, ElephantsNovember – June
Ranthambore National ParkRajasthanTigers, Fort SafariOctober – April
Kaziranga National ParkAssamOne-Horned RhinosNovember – April
Gir National ParkGujaratAsiatic LionsDecember – March
Periyar Wildlife SanctuaryKeralaElephants, BirdwatchingOctober – May
Bandhavgarh National ParkMadhya PradeshHigh Tiger DensityOctober – June
Sundarbans National ParkWest BengalRoyal Bengal Tigers, MangrovesDecember – February
Kanha National ParkMadhya PradeshBarasingha Deer, Safari LodgesNovember – May
Keoladeo Ghana National ParkRajasthanMigratory BirdsOctober – March
Hemis National ParkLadakhSnow Leopards, TrekkingMay – September

Tips for a Memorable Wildlife Escape

  1. Always travel with an experienced guide.
  2. Carry neutral-colored clothing to blend in with nature.
  3. Book safaris in advance, especially in peak seasons.
  4. Support local conservation efforts and avoid single-use plastics.
  5. Respect animal boundaries — observe, don’t disturb.
